The social media learning curve….DONE

With this blog post I am officially declaring the social media learning curve over….done…finis. Okay so while some will think I'm crazy, over the last six months our experience with clients and perspective clients has shown that this is the case. Sure, they (and we) don't know everything, we all never will, but there is no longer the gap that existed last year.  Most not only know about basic social media platforms and participate on them personally and professionally but they are ready for the next steps.  Are you? They want:

  • The ability to customize experiences for fans and followers which custom tabs and landing pages.
  • The ability to engage through giveaways, contests, coupons, quizzes, videos, pictures and solid information
  • The ability to take that conversation and relationship offline and drive traffic
  • The ability to move the conversation off the laptop and on to mobile devices
  • You to provide them with the strategic and tactics to meld all of this online stuff into their general marketing mix

And they want it now.  One year ago we were still teaching them the basics.   Now they want to skip 101 and want to go directly to advanced including mobile apps and communities. Is this a good thing?  Perhaps only if you're ready for it. Things are about to move very quickly.  The learning curve is over. Wondering if you're seeing the same thing we are?  Let me know.
